Spinal Cord Injury Awareness

What is a medulla spinalis injury?

SCI is defined as any injury to the medulla spinalis that's the result of trauma instead of disease. The medulla spinalis may be a long thin bundle of nerves that extends down an individual's spinal column from the brain. The spinal cord's primary function is that the transmission of signals from the brain to the remainder of the body, the signals include motor, sensory, and reflex information. there's a broad range of SCIs starting from a 'complete' SCI, where no motor or sensory function is preserved, to an 'incomplete' SCI where a variety of sensory and motor functions are retained.

What is the cause?

The trauma that affects the medulla spinalis is often separated into two groups, blunt SCI or penetrating SCI. Blunt SCIs are the results of compression, rotation, hyperextension, or hyperflexion, which may be caused by motor accidents, falls, or being crushed. Penetrating SCIs are caused by a far off object entering the body and hitting the medulla spinalis, an example of this is able to be a knife or a bullet.


What are the symptoms?

The symptoms of an SCI are very hooked into what a part of the medulla spinalis has been affected and therefore the explanation for the injury. the simplest known symptom of an SCI is paralysis. the sort of paralysis depends on what area of the spine is affected.

• Tetraplegia also referred to as Quadriplegia occurs when the neck area (cervical) of the medulla spinalis is injured. Tetraplegic is unable to maneuver their arms or legs.

• Paraplegia results when the damage occurs below the neck area in either the thoracic (mid-back) or the lumbar (lower back) regions. A paraplegic is unable to maneuver their legs.


If an individual isn't paralyzed by an SCI they'll still lose some sensation in their body and have difficulty with movement and muscle control. Other serious effects include the loss of ability to breathe unassisted or regulate the body's temperature. Incontinence, blood clots, and infections also are common symptoms. Sufferers can also experience infertility and sexual dysfunction.

What are the treatments?

The accepted modern practice provides that if an SCI is suspected the patient is going to be treated as if they need a confirmed SCI. This practice is employed to limit further damage to the medulla spinalis thanks to moving the patient. to realize this goal, patients are immobilized as soon as possible employing a long spine board, which they're kept on until their injury has been confirmed or ruled out either by CT scan or x-ray. If a medulla spinalis injury is confirmed surgery or medication is given to undertake and stop further damage.

Global Medical Sealants and Adhesives Market Overview

Post-surgical recovery for patients has been a major factor driving technology in healthcare. Wound closure devices such as tapes, sutures, and staples have been considered as a gold standard for most surgical procedures to date. However, several disadvantages such as spaces between tissues, sepsis and uneven tissue closure cases slowly became causes for concerns.  Sepsis requiring aspiration from spaces or pockets created due to uneven tissue closure increased infection and mortality rates, particularly for large flap surgeries. Tissue adhesives and sealants are chemical compounds similar in the function of normal adhesives but are biocompatible. Tissue adhesives are attractive alternatives to staples and sutures as they are easy to apply, require a shorter time for holding tissue, involve lesser pain and require very simple equipment for application.
